The Timeless Appeal of Sherlock Holmes

The provided transcript serves as the introductory metadata for a specific adaptation of Sir Arthur Conan Doyle’s literary masterpiece, The Adventures of Sherlock Holmes. Presented by Oasis Audio under their "Classic Starts" series, this production aims to make the iconic detective's exploits accessible to a broader audience. By retelling the original Victorian-era narratives, the series bridges the gap between classic literature and contemporary listeners, ensuring that the deductive brilliance of Holmes remains a staple of modern storytelling.

The Collaborative Effort of Adaptation

At the core of this audio production is a collaborative effort to maintain the integrity of Doyle’s vision while refining the delivery for a modern format. The adaptation, credited to Chris Sasaki, involves a careful process of "retold from the Arthur Conan Doyle original." This phrasing suggests that Sasaki has distilled the essence of the canonical texts, likely focusing on pacing and clarity to suit the audio medium. Such adaptations are crucial in the literary world, as they preserve the spirit of the "original" works while stripping away archaic complexities that might otherwise deter new readers or listeners from engaging with the source material.
